You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
1 lines
3.7 KiB
1 lines
3.7 KiB
(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-d28c4884"],{1313:function(t,e,a){"use strict";a("5e60")},"329f1":function(t,e,a){"use strict";a("360f")},"360f":function(t,e,a){},"5e60":function(t,e,a){},"8e92":function(t,e,a){"use strict";a.r(e);var i=function(){var t=this,e=t.$createElement,a=t._self._c||e;return a("div",{staticClass:"container"},[a("el-button",{staticClass:"back",attrs:{size:"small",type:"primary",icon:"el-icon-arrow-left"},on:{click:t.prev}},[t._v(" 返回 ")]),a("el-tabs",{staticClass:"tabs",attrs:{type:"card"},on:{"tab-click":t.handleClick},model:{value:t.activeName,callback:function(e){t.activeName=e},expression:"activeName"}},t._l(t.moduleList,(function(e){return a("el-tab-pane",{key:e.id,attrs:{label:e.title,name:e.id+""}},[a("div",{staticClass:"content"},[a("el-table",{staticClass:"subtable",staticStyle:{width:"calc(100% - 30px)"},attrs:{data:t.tableData,border:""}},[a("el-table-column",{attrs:{label:"ID",prop:"id"}}),t._l(t.tableLabel,(function(e,i){return a("el-table-column",{key:i,attrs:{prop:e.table_field,label:e.form_title,"show-overflow-tooltips":!0},scopedSlots:t._u([{key:"default",fn:function(i){return["reference"==e.form_type?a("span",t._l(i.row[e.table_field],(function(e,i){return a("span",{key:i},[i<3?a("span",[t._v(t._s(e.name)+" ,")]):t._e()])})),0):"image"==e.form_type?a("span",[a("img",{staticClass:"img",attrs:{src:i.row[e.table_field].url,alt:""}})]):"multiImage"==e.form_type?a("span",t._l(i.row[e.table_field],(function(t,e){return a("img",{directives:[{name:"show",rawName:"v-show",value:e<3,expression:"idx < 3"}],key:e,staticClass:"images",attrs:{src:t.url,alt:""}})})),0):a("el-tooltip",{attrs:{placement:"top"}},[a("div",{attrs:{slot:"content"},slot:"content"},[t._v(t._s(i.row[e.table_field]))]),a("el-button",{staticClass:"text",attrs:{type:"text"}},[t._v(" "+t._s(i.row[e.table_field])+" ")])],1)]}}],null,!0)})}))],2)],1)])})),1),a("el-pagination",{attrs:{"current-page":t.page.currentPage,"page-sizes":t.page.pageSizes,"page-size":t.page.size,layout:"total, sizes, prev, pager, next, jumper",total:t.page.total,"hide-on-single-page":t.page.total<t.page.size},on:{"size-change":t.handleSizeChange,"current-change":t.handleCurrentChange}})],1)},n=[],s=(a("14d9"),a("b0c0"),a("d3b7"),a("159b"),a("816b")),l=a("7632"),o={data:function(){return{imageUrl:"",imgUrl:this.$store.getters.updateURL,module_id:"",website_id:"",tableData:[],dataKey:"",dataValue:"",tableLabel:[],activeName:"1",moduleList:[],page:{total:0,currentPage:1,size:10,pageSizes:[10,20,30,40]}}},created:function(){this.module_id=this.$route.query.id,this.website_id=this.$route.query.website_id,this.activeName=this.$route.query.id+"",this.getList(),this.getContent(),this.getModulelist()},methods:{prev:function(){this.$router.push({name:"Content"})},getModulelist:function(){var t=this;s["a"].moduleList().then((function(e){t.moduleList=e.data}))},handleClick:function(t,e){this.module_id=t.name,this.getList(),this.getContent()},getList:function(){var t=this;s["a"].fieldList({module_id:this.module_id}).then((function(e){var a=e.data,i=[],n=[];a.forEach((function(t){i.push({form_title:t.form_title,table_field:t.table_field}),n.push(t.table_field)})),t.dataKey=n,t.tableLabel=a}))},getContent:function(t){var e=this,a={module_id:this.module_id,website_id:this.website_id,page:this.page.currentPage,limit:this.page.size};l["a"].mainContent(a).then((function(t){var a=t.data;e.page.total=t.count,e.tableData=a}))},handleSizeChange:function(t){this.page.size=t,this.page.currentPage=1,this.getContent()},handleCurrentChange:function(t){this.page.currentPage=t,this.getContent()}}},r=o,u=(a("1313"),a("329f1"),a("2877")),c=Object(u["a"])(r,i,n,!1,null,"21e4dcd0",null);e["default"]=c.exports}}]);
|